Choosing Your Extraction Partner: Beyond Basic Scraping & Common Pitfalls
When it comes to selecting an extraction partner, the decision extends far beyond merely choosing a vendor capable of 'scraping' data. Businesses often fall into common pitfalls by prioritizing the lowest bid or a service that promises speedy but ultimately superficial results. A truly effective partner offers a comprehensive approach, understanding the nuances of your target websites, the ethical implications of data collection, and the legal landscape surrounding web data. This involves not just retrieving data, but also ensuring its integrity, accuracy, and ongoing reliability. Consider their methodologies for handling dynamic content, CAPTCHAs, and anti-bot measures. Do they offer a robust quality assurance process? What are their protocols for maintaining data freshness and addressing changes in website structures? Overlooking these critical aspects can lead to a deluge of unusable data, wasted resources, and even potential legal complications.
A superior extraction partner acts as an extension of your data intelligence team, providing strategic insights and adapting their techniques to meet evolving business needs. They don't just deliver bulk data; they provide structured, clean, and actionable datasets. Look for partners who offer transparent reporting on their extraction processes, including metrics on success rates and data quality. Furthermore, consider their scalability and their ability to handle large volumes of data and diverse data points. Beyond the initial setup, a valuable partner will provide ongoing support, adapting to website changes and proactively identifying potential issues. Avoid partners who offer a 'one-size-fits-all' solution, as every extraction project has unique requirements. A bespoke approach, coupled with robust infrastructure and ethical practices, is paramount for sustainable and impactful data acquisition.
For those seeking alternatives to Apify, several platforms offer similar web scraping and data extraction capabilities. These Apify alternatives include various tools that cater to different skill levels, from no-code solutions to more customizable options for developers. Evaluating each one can help users find the best fit for their specific project requirements and budget.
From Setup to Success: Practical Tips for Optimal Data Extraction & Troubleshooting FAQs
Embarking on your data extraction journey requires a robust foundation. To ensure optimal performance from the outset, prioritize meticulous initial setup. This includes carefully defining your data sources, configuring appropriate authentication methods, and establishing clear data schemas. Consider leveraging pre-built connectors or APIs where available, as these often streamline the process and reduce the likelihood of common errors. Furthermore, implement proactive monitoring tools from day one. These tools allow you to track extraction progress, identify potential bottlenecks, and receive alerts for anomalies. Remember, a well-configured setup minimizes future headaches and ensures a consistent, reliable flow of valuable information. Don't underestimate the power of a solid beginning to accelerate your path to data-driven success.
Even with the most careful planning, troubleshooting is an inevitable part of data extraction. When issues arise, a systematic approach is key. Start by checking your connection to the data source – is it stable and authorized? Next, examine your data schema; even minor discrepancies can disrupt the process. Frequently asked questions often revolve around rate limits, unexpected data format changes, or authentication token expirations. For persistent problems, consult the source API documentation or community forums, as others may have encountered similar challenges. Consider implementing a logging mechanism that captures detailed information about each extraction attempt. This audit trail can be invaluable for diagnosing errors and pinpointing the exact moment a problem occurred, transforming a frustrating bottleneck into a solvable puzzle.
